St. Joseph's Academy
25 June 1878 Brooklyn Argus Flushing- "Sixteenth Commencement" Medals of Honor. As there were no graduates at this term of the academic course, Rev. Father MC KENNA proceeded to announce the names of the students who had been awarded medals and other honors, which were then presented by Bishop LOUGHLIN. O'TOOLE, Lizzie- gold medal for uniform amiability during the school term M(OAN)?, Rosa- prize medal for French translation SQUIRES, Mary- gold medal for prize essay STORM, Emma- gold medal for proficiency in music [post graduate] PATTERSON, Fanny- gold medal for Christian doctrine MULRY, Jennie- gold medal for embrodiery and fancy work Floral crowns for "first honors" of their class. COVLE, Katie GILLIGAN, Lizzie KELLY, Nellie O'TOOLE, Lizzie CORR, Katie MC TERNAO, Ellie BENTON, Katie MADDEN, Sadie KINSELLA, Fancie MOAN, Rosa SQUIRES, Mamie O'BRIEN, Nellie CLARKE, Katie DOHERTY, Anna NORRIS, Mary E. CASSIDY, Cecilia WILLOUGHBY, Mary CLARKE, Cecilia OLENA, Cora KINSELLA, Katie LINLEY, Katie MULHOLLAND, Katie Prizes were also given to a large number of students in the junior classes who had distinguished themselves in their various studies during the academic term.
